Задача на логику: 9 шаров, один тяжелее, минимальное количество взвешиваний на чашечных весах?
Что такое Bean и BeanDefinition в Spring?
Как исправить проблему с монитором synchronized(instance) когда instance == null?
Что использовали для взаимодействия с базами данных в приложении?
В чём разница между MQ и Kafka?
Расскажи про оптимизацию SQL-запросов. Какой запрос требовал оптимизации? Как поняли, что нужно тюнить? Что тюнили?
Как передаются параметры в методы в Java — по ссылке или по значению?
Как работали с PostgreSQL? Как оптимизировали запросы?
Расскажите про код-ревью: как оно происходило в вашей команде?
Расскажите о себе, своём опыте и проектах
Каким инструментом пользовался для анализа Heap Dump?
Если бы мы хотели сделать потокобезопасными операции с нашей мапой Data, как это сделать помимо ConcurrentHashMap?
Какие основные типы индексов существуют в PostgreSQL?
Можно ли в публичный метод, принимающий параметр типа Collection (интерфейс), передать List<Integer>?
Сравните XML и JSON: плюсы и минусы каждого формата.
Чем отличается ArrayList от LinkedList? Зачем они нужны, если есть массив?
Расскажите про принципы SOLID. Какие знаете и как применяете на практике?
Расскажи про Stream API: типы операций, разница между map и flatMap
Какую базу данных оптимизировали и как правильно оптимизировать?
Расскажите о конкретных результатах и достижениях в цифрах.